Schedule In

The Schedule In setting determines the task in which the imported component is
scheduled.
The default setting for Schedule In depends on the Operation setting and whether you
import the component into the Controller Organizer or the Logical Organizer.
If you import the component into the Controller Organizer:
• When you select a task or handler, and Operation is set to Overwrite, Schedule In is

set to the selected task or handler.

• When you select a task or handler and Operation is set to Use Existing, Schedule In

is set to the task or handler where the program is scheduled in the destination project.

• When the selection in Controller Organizer is not a task or handler, Schedule In is set

to Unscheduled Programs/Phases.

If you import the component into the Logical Organizer:
• When you set Operation to Create or Discard, Schedule In is set to Unscheduled

Programs/Phases.

• When you set Operation to Use Existing or Overwrite, Schedule In is set to the Task

or Handler for which the program is scheduled in the destination project.

You can adjust the Schedule In setting when:
• Operation is set to Create (the target component is being created).
• Operation is set to Overwrite and you are not online in Remote Run mode.
You cannot change the Schedule In setting when:
• You import a program folder.
• Operation is set to any setting other than Create or Overwrite.

Preserve scheduling for child
programs that already exist

When you select this setting, any child programs that exist in the destination project
remain scheduled as configured in the project. When you clear this setting, all imported
programs are scheduled in the task specified by the Schedule In setting.
This setting is available when Operation is set to Create or Overwrite; otherwise it is
read-only. When enabled, this setting is selected by default. The setting is not preserved
between import sessions.
